Title:
A Physiologically Based Pharmacokinetic Model for Predicting the Withdraw Period of Oxytetracycline in Cultured Chinook Salmon (Oncorhynchus tshawytscha).
Authors:
Law FCP (1999)
Drug:
Oxytetracycline
Fish species:
Salmon, chinook
Date:
1999

Comments:
Authors developed a 9-compartment PK model for predicting of OTC in Chinook Salmon. Authors validated model using data from Namadari et al.(1996). Model predictied withdraw period (WP) of OTC. 60d at 9C and 49d at 15C. T1/2 est from graph of model data.
Citation:
In: D.J. Smith, W.H. Gingerich and M.G. Beconi-Barker (Eds.). Xenobiotics in Fish. Kluwer Academic/Plenum Publishers. pp. 105-121
